Match Commentary

  • 1': Yann Bodiger (Granada CF)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
  • 20': Goal! Granada CF 1, Ibiza 0. Víctor Díaz (Granada CF) header from very close range to the centre of the goal. Assisted by José Callejón with a cross following a corner.
  • 45'+1': First Half ends, Granada CF 1, Ibiza 0.
  • 58': Substitution, Granada CF. Ricard Sánchez replaces Quini.
  • 58': Substitution, Granada CF. Alberto Perea replaces José Callejón.
  • 65': Substitution, Ibiza. Suleiman Camara replaces Nolito.
  • 67': Substitution, Granada CF. Bryan Zaragoza replaces Alberto Soro.
  • 67': Substitution, Granada CF. Jorge Molina replaces Antonio Puertas.
  • 67': Substitution, Granada CF. Sergio Ruiz replaces Yann Bodiger.
  • 79': Substitution, Ibiza. Lukás Julis replaces Ekain Zenitagoia.
  • 79': Substitution, Ibiza. Kaxe replaces Cristian Herrera.
  • 81': Goal! Granada CF 2, Ibiza 0. Bryan Zaragoza (Granada CF) right footed shot from the centre of the box to the bottom right corner. Assisted by Carlos Neva.
  • 84': Substitution, Ibiza. Iván Morante replaces Pape Diop.
  • 84': Ricard Sánchez (Granada CF) is shown the yellow card.
  • 86': Bryan Zaragoza (Granada CF)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
  • 90'+4': Second Half ends, Granada CF 2, Ibiza 0.
